June 4 ,1983 inCody, Wyoming ) is anAmerican football safety who currently plays for theBuffalo Bills of theNational Football League . He was originally drafted by the Bills in the sixth round (184th overall) of the2007 NFL Draft . He played collegiately at Wyoming.College career
John was an outstanding student at University of Wyoming and an athlete extrodinare. John Wendling redshirted as a freshman in
2002 . In his redshirt freshman season, he played on special teams, ending up with two blocked kicks. During his sophomore redshirt season2004 , Wendling led the Cowboys in tackles with 89, and garnered Honorable Mention All-Conference honors. He also had a huge game against Air Force, making 11 tackles and breaking up two passes in a 43-26 victory over Air Force, eventually to be named MWC Defensive Player of the Week. Wendling also succeeded in his junior season, and once again earned Honorable Mention All-Conference honors. He had a strong senior season and consequently declared for the 2007 NFL Draft. He was projected to be drafted in the second round. However, he ended up falling to the sixth round before being drafted by theBuffalo Bills .Statistics
